Key Facts
- Dabangg received the Filmfare Award for Best Film[3].
- Dabangg received the Zee Cine Award for Best Film[4].
- Dabangg's instance of is recorded as film[5].
- Dabangg was directed by Abhinav Kashyap[6].
- Dilip Shukla wrote the screenplay for Dabangg[7].
- Abhinav Kashyap wrote the screenplay for Dabangg[8].
- Dabangg's composer is recorded as Sajid-Wajid[9].
- Dabangg's genre is action film[10].
- Dabangg's genre is romantic comedy[11].
- Dabangg's genre is Masala film[12].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Salman Khan[13].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Sonakshi Sinha[14].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Sonu Sood[15].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Vinod Khanna[16].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Dimple Kapadia[17].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Anupam Kher[18].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Arbaaz Khan[19].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Om Puri[20].
- A cast member of Dabangg was Mahesh Manjrekar[21].
- Dabangg was produced by Arbaaz Khan[22].
- Dabangg was produced by Malaika Arora[23].
- Dabangg was produced by Dhillin Mehta[24].
- Dabangg was performed by Sajid-Wajid[25].
- Dabangg's production company is recorded as Shree Ashtavinayak Cine Vision Ltd[26].
- Dabangg's director of photography is recorded as Mahesh Limaye[27].
